The concept of “induced fit” refers to the fact that _______

(a) When a substrate binds to an enzyme, the enzyme induces a loss of water (desolvation) from the substrate

(b) Substrate binding may induce a conformational change in the enzyme, which then brings catalytic groups into proper orientation

(c) Enzyme-substrate binding induces an increase in the reaction entropy, thereby catalyzing the reaction

(d) Enzyme specificity is induced by enzyme-substrate binding

Correct answer is (b) Substrate binding may induce a conformational change in the enzyme, which then brings catalytic groups into proper orientation

Explanation: Induced-fit model A proposed mechanism of interaction between an enzyme and a substrate. It postulates that exposure of an enzyme to a substrate causes the active site of the enzyme to change shape in order to allow the enzyme and substrate to bind.
